For years, La Flèche d’Or has been an important cultural venue in the 20th arrondissement of Paris (also known as the Ménilmontant district), which offers a variety of community shows and activities. Each month, artists come to perform for cinema-themed drag nights. From costume design to group rehearsals, Habibi, Chanson pour mes ami·e·s follows five drag artists as they set-up for the grand finale of the latest cabaret season. Directed by Florent Gouëlou, a graduate of the Comédie de Saint-Etienne and holder of a Master’s degree in Cinema from La Sorbonne Nouvelle.
